But for today's card I decided to not use any of the new dies! I decided I would use my Cricut again! So I found these boots on the Nate's ABCs cartridge. 

Since I like tons of dimension, I cut each layer out twice. I wanted them to look like the real rubber boots - all shiny! I achieved this look by pressing my cuts onto a Versa Mark ink pad. Then I scooped some UTEE over them and used my heat gun. I let the first layer dry and then repeated again. I did this at least 2 times. 

Once the cuts dried, I just adhered them all together. The boots from this cartridge did not have handles on them, but that was no problem. I just took thick wire and made them myself. I just taped down the wire on the back of the boots!  Easy, right? Then for my background, I just took a  sponge dauber and some blue ink. 

The clouds were my final touch! I just LOVE how Emma's dies have her signature stitching on them! The little water marks under my boots are from this set as well!
